Knife Replacement
NOTE: BEFORE ANY INSPECTION OR MAINTENANCE, YOU MUST FOLLOW STANDARD 'LOCK-OUT/TAG-OUT'
PROCEDURES FOR ALL POWER SOURCES AS DEFINED BY OSHA. SEE WARNINGS
Dull, chipped, or cracked knives should be replaced immediately.
See Appendix #3 for knife dimensions and part numbers if you need to order replacement
knives.
If the knives are only worn to a dull condition, they may be re-sharpened. The proper angle on
the knife in a PMR rotary feeders is 43⁰.
Detailed instructions for replacing the knife in the PMR rotary feeder, can be found in Appendix
#4

Packing Replacement

NOTE: BEFORE ANY INSPECTION OR MAINTENANCE, YOU MUST FOLLOW STANDARD 'LOCK-OUT/TAG-OUT'
PROCEDURES FOR ALL POWER SOURCES AS DEFINED BY OSHA. SEE WARNINGS
When the packing no longer responds to adjustment (as described in the section "Bi-Monthly
Service") to seal the end bell at the shaft, the following steps should be followed to replace the
packing:
1. Remove the bolts from the packing gland, and slide the packing gland outward and up
against the bearing.
2. Clean out the packing gland area of the end bell.
3. Install two wraps of packing into the end bell (one on top of the other).
4. Reposition gland in the end bell, and sequentially tighten bolts until snug. Do not over
tighten.
